An incinerator for farm waste is a specially designed combustion system that is used to burn organic materials generated on a farm. These incinerators are equipped with advanced technologies that allow for efficient and clean combustion of various types of agricultural waste. By incinerating farm waste, farmers can reduce the volume of waste, eliminate odors, and generate valuable heat energy that can be used for various on-farm applications.
One of the key advantages of using an incinerator for farm waste management is the significant reduction in the volume of waste. Farm waste can take up a considerable amount of space on the farm, leading to storage issues and potential pollution risks. By incinerating the waste, farmers can reduce its volume by up to 90%, making it easier to handle and dispose of the remaining ash. This helps in maintaining a clean and organized farm environment while also minimizing the environmental impact of waste disposal.
In addition to reducing waste volume, incinerating farm waste also helps in eliminating odors that can be a nuisance to farm workers and neighboring communities. Certain types of agricultural waste, such as animal manure and spoiled feed, can produce strong odors that can affect the quality of life for those living and working on the farm. By burning these odorous materials in an incinerator, farmers can effectively neutralize the odors and create a more pleasant working environment on the farm.
Furthermore, incinerators for farm waste management are capable of generating heat energy through the combustion process. This heat energy can be harnessed and used for various on-farm applications, such as heating livestock buildings, drying crops, or producing hot water. By utilizing the heat energy from the incinerator, farmers can reduce their reliance on fossil fuels and lower their energy costs, leading to increased sustainability and profitability on the farm.
Another advantage of using an incinerator for farm waste management is the reduction of disease vectors and pathogens present in the waste. Certain types of farm waste, such as animal manure and crop residues, can harbor harmful pathogens that pose a risk to human and animal health. By incinerating the waste at high temperatures, these pathogens are destroyed, reducing the likelihood of disease transmission and improving overall biosecurity on the farm.
Additionally, incinerators for farm waste management are equipped with pollution control devices that help in minimizing the environmental impact of the combustion process. These devices, such as particulate filters and scrubbers, capture and neutralize harmful emissions, such as smoke and particulate matter, before they are released into the atmosphere. This ensures that the incineration process is carried out in compliance with environmental regulations and does not contribute to air pollution or climate change.
